The form of taxi monopoly before 2010 was the preferred model of the old period. Taxis meet the consumer’s “swift and go” efficiency requirements by means of parade, while monopoly stems from consumers’ demand for “reliability”. Only when the government strictly controls the compliance management of people and vehicles at the same time can travel be guaranteed Safety of property and life in.

The online car-hailing model after 2010 has benefited from the popularization of the mobile Internet, which connects social capacity with consumer needs through information matching, greatly improving efficiency and personalization. This is undoubtedly an evolution for travel.

But unfortunately, compared with the predecessor taxis, the traditional online car-hailing model is backward in terms of "safety": because only the mobile phone is connected to the mobile phone, it lacks the ability to monitor "people" and "cars". The influx of social forces is mixed, and consumers' first demand "safety" has been threatened.

When encountering a security incident, the platform can only "play Tai Chi", but in fact this is the death of the online car-hailing 1.0 model of "mobile phone connected to mobile phone". The platform is powerless except for information follow-up based on "mobile phone".

It is precisely because of this underlying reason that the contradiction between the taxi and the online booking workshop is irreconcilable. For taxis, they are endowed by the state with high requirements for safety (compliant operations, clear accountability entities) and fairness (standard prices, no singles), and their operating costs are much lower than the barbaric growth of online car-hailing. "Cutting out good money" makes the taxi industry unbearable.

In other words, despite the redefinition of the rules, the traditional online car-hailing model does not fully meet the travel needs of consumers from the underlying logic, but has caused more controversy. As of now, taxis are still the preferred method of travel. According to the Statistics Bulletin on the Development of the Transportation Industry in 2019, at the end of 2019, there were 1,391,600 cruise taxis nationwide, and the daily passenger traffic was nearly 100 million, which is more than four times that of online car-hailing. On the one hand, although competition in the online car-hailing market is fierce, compliance capacity is still insufficient.

According to data from the Transportation Services Department of the Ministry of Transport, as of now, 1.04 million online car-hailing operating licenses and 2.5 million online car-hailing driver licenses have been issued, which is less than one-tenth of the overall capacity of online car-hailing. Every market vacated under strong supervision may become an opportunity for T3 travel.

On the other hand, future travel demand is still increasing sharply. According to "Future Urban Transport 3.0" forecasts, by 2050, global urban transport travel demand will double.

At the same time, reducing the use of private cars is a general trend. For example, Beijing issued the "Beijing City Master Plan (2016-2035)", which is the first to propose a reduction in the proportion of private car trips in the master plan, requiring a reduction of not less than 30% by 2035. This market will be supplemented by public transportation.
